1970 Mercedes-Benz 280 vs. 1978 Mitsubishi Celeste

To start off, 1978 Mitsubishi Celeste is newer by 8 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1970 Mercedes-Benz 280.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1970 Mercedes-Benz 280 would be higher. At 2,778 cc (6 cylinders), 1970 Mercedes-Benz 280 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1970 Mercedes-Benz 280 (180 HP) has 106 more horse power than 1978 Mitsubishi Celeste. (74 HP). In normal driving conditions, 1970 Mercedes-Benz 280 should accelerate faster than 1978 Mitsubishi Celeste.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1970 Mercedes-Benz 280 (258 Nm) has 140 more torque (in Nm) than 1978 Mitsubishi Celeste. (118 Nm). This means 1970 Mercedes-Benz 280 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1978 Mitsubishi Celeste.

Compare all specifications:

1970 Mercedes-Benz 280 1978 Mitsubishi Celeste
Make Mercedes-Benz Mitsubishi
Model 280 Celeste
Year Released 1970 1978
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 2778 cc 1410 cc
Engine Cylinders 6 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 180 HP 74 HP
Torque 258 Nm 118 Nm
Drive Type Rear Rear
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Vehicle Length 4290 mm 4160 mm
Vehicle Width 1770 mm 1620 mm
Vehicle Height 1330 mm 1350 mm
Wheelbase Size 2410 mm 2350 mm
